Key Highlights
Compound semiconductors are made from two or more elements of the different or same group of the periodic table. These are manufactured by using various types of deposition techniques, such as chemical vapor deposition, atomic layer deposition, and others. They possess unique properties like high temperature and heat resistance, enhanced frequency, high sensitivity to magnetism, and faster operation and optoelectronic features are some of the key advantages boosting their demand. Moreover, the decrease in the manufacturing cost of compound semiconductors has increased its application in electronic and mobile devices.
The ability of compound semiconductors to emit and sense light in the form of general lighting (LEDs) and lasers and receivers for fiber optics is further driving the demand. The decrease in manufacturing and installation cost of LEDs has increased its application in lamps and fixtures across all sectors. Mega-cities concentrate on investing in infrastructure development to meet the needs of the growing population, and governments are helping customers to install energy-efficient lighting sources to reduce their electricity consumption costs.
For instance, during the pandemic, EESL (Energy Efficiency Services Limited) celebrated the completion of its one-year governmental project called the Unnat Jyoti Program (UJALA). Under this program, it substituted more than 10.6 million street light bulbs with LED lights to reduce the carbon dioxide footprint by 20 million tons and the electricity cost. According to the US Department of Energy (DOE), LED lights to use about 75-80% less energy than traditional incandescent light bulbs and about 65% less energy than halogen bulbs. Commercial enterprises need lighting for an extended period, whether for long working hours, safety and security in a warehouse or manufacturing facility, or other uses. Thus, switching to LED lights can save millions of dollars annually. For example, US Energy Recovery clients can save about 20-55% on their electric utility bills by swapping out old lighting systems for state-of-the-art LED lighting. Therefore, the shift toward LED adoption is driving the growth of the market studied.

Key Market Trends

Optoelectronics to Have a Significant Growth During the Forecast Period

Optoelectronic products covered under the study scope include photodiodes, phototransistors, optical spectrum analyzers, solar panels, and other optoelectronic devices, excluding LED products.
GaN-based transistors are discovering new ways, particularly in optoelectronics, compared to SiC-based, as they are faster and more efficient. GaN has 1,000 times the electron mobility of silicon, along with relatively stable operability at higher temperatures. ?
Recent advancements in the field of optoelectronics, such as plasmonic nanostructures, perovskite transistors, optically active quantum dots, microscopic light bulbs, low-cost 3D imaging, laser-powered 3D display technology, and Laser Li-Fi, are expected to cause a quantum shift in the dynamic applicability areas of optoelectronic apparatus.
In September 2021, the National Science Foundation (NSF) declared that it would support a new project that seeks to give atomic-level accurateness to the gadgets and technologies that underlie much of modern life and will revolutionize industries like information technology in the upcoming years. The Center for Integration of Modern Optoelectronic Materials on Demand or IMOD is a partnership of scientists and engineers from 11 universities headed by the University of Washington. These initiatives will further drive the studied market.
In June 2022, a multiwavelength optoelectronic synapse that enables optical data detection, storage, and processing in the same device were created by researchers in the United States (University of Central Florida) and South Korea. The resultant in-sensor artificial visual system, which represents a major improvement in processing effectiveness and picture identification precision, might use robotics, self-driving cars, and machine vision in the future. Like the human eye, where the retina, through the synapse of the optic nerve, carries optical data, optoelectronic synapse allows optical data sensing, memory, and processing to be integrated into the same device.
Further, in August 2022, Yokogawa launched two new optical spectrum analyzers (OSAs) to fulfill the market demand for an instrument capable of measuring a wide range of wavelengths to meet unique needs in optical product expansion and manufacturing. The Yokogawa AQ6375E and AQ6376E are the only grating-based OSAs covering SWIR (Short-Wavelength InfraRed) over 2 ?m and MWIR (Mid-Wavelength InfraRed) over 3 ?m, with the advanced optical performance.

Middle East and Africa to Witness Significant Growth

Prominent countries across the Middle East and Africa, such as Saudi Arabia, Egypt, and the United Arab Emirates, have some of the region’s largest renewable energy programs. Compound semiconductor devices play a significant role in controlling the generation and connection to the network of renewable energy sources.
Moreover, the semiconductor industry is slowly gaining momentum in the Middle East and Africa, creating considerable market growth opportunities.?
For instance, in March 2022, the King AbdulazizCity for Science and Technology (KACST) announced the launch of the Saudi Semiconductor Program, the first of its kind in the region, which is aimed at supporting the research, development, and qualification of professionals in the field of designing and localizing electronic chips.?
Also, in April 2021, Kenya became the first country in Africa to launch a nanotechnology and semiconductor manufacturing factory. The facility in Nyeri County, central Kenya, was established by Semiconductor Technologies Limited (STL) on the 177-acre DedanKimathi University of Technology’s Science and Technology Park in a public-private partnership arrangement. The increasing initiatives taken to boost the overall semiconductor industry in these regions create a positive outlook for the growth of the studied market.

PARIS, June 17, 2024 /PRNewswire/ — MGI (MGI Tech Co., Ltd. or its subsidiaries, together referred to MGI), a company committed to building core tools and technologies that drive innovation in life science, today announced the collaboration with SeqOne, a leading provider of AI-driven genomic decision support software, to develop and validate end-to-end genomic analysis solutions from sample to report tailored to the needs of Human Genetics and Pathology labs worldwide.

This collaboration between MGI and SeqOne encompasses three distinct initiatives:
Validating an end-to-end, automated, cost-effective solution for HRD signature with MGI DNBSEQ-G99
The collaboration between a Pathology Reference Lab in Spain, Agilent Technologies, MGI, and SeqOne aims to technically validate a routine workflow leveraging Agilent panels, Magnis lib prep automation, MGI DNBSEQ-G99, and SeqOne somaHRD, a clinically validated HRD signature solution, on 96 samples.
This end-to-end solution for pathology molecular labs will enable high-quality, efficient, and flexible HRD testing worldwide, including Genomic Instability score and BRCA testing.
Enabling and validating SeqOne tertiary analysis solution compatible with MGI Megabolt for Germline Panels, Whole Exome and Whole Genome
MegaBOLT bioinformatics analysis accelerator, self-developed and MPS-concentrated hardware accelerating system by MGI, is set to ensure seamless integration and compatibility with SeqOne’s AI-powered variants identification and analysis solution.
The collaboration aims to combine MegaBOLT and the SeqOne Platform to deliver a versatile, cost-effective, intuitive, and time-saving solution from sample to report, particularly attractive for high-throughput Human Genetics labs.
Validating SeqOne CE-IVD Platform for Germline and Somatic analysis for use with MGI sequencers in routine diagnostics
This technical validation project aims to evaluate the compatibility of the SeqOne Platform with MGI sequencing data. It will validate variant calling performances on a set of reference control samples in terms of QC, sensitivity and precision.
